Barbara Sue Bryant of Bloomfield, Beloved wife of the late Willie Bryant, passed away peacefully on Wednesday, August 11, 2021.

She was the daughter of the late Lester and Lelia (Burston) Thomas. Barbara was born, raised, and educated in Franklin, North Carolina and moved to Connecticut when she was a teenager. She worked as a nurses aid at Mount Sinai Hospital for many years until she married the love of her life and become a stay at home mom and begun to raise her family. When her children were teenagers she returned to the work force and worked for the Eastman Kodak Company ( Photomat) in which she eventually retired from.
Barbara was a loving daughter, mother, grandmother, great grandmother, sister, niece, aunt, cousin and dear friend. Barbara treated everyone like family, she was an inspiration to all, and her greatest joy was helping others.
Barbara was an amazing cook. She was known for her famous meat salad, fried chicken and fried rice. She like to bowl and was in several leagues in the Greater Hartford Area, she like to watch old western movies, enjoyed doing puzzle books, liked going to the casino and was always ready to travel. She was also a member of the Trellis Temple #663 and a co-founder of the Lionett's Club.
